Starbucks will cover travel for workers seeking abortions

The Seattle coffee giant said it will also make the travel benefit available to the dependents of employees who are enrolled in Starbucks’ health care plan. Starbucks has 240,000 U.S. employees but the company didn’t say what percentage of them are enrolled in the its health care plan.

Starbucks is among the most high-profile companies to have adopted a travel benefit in the wake of a leaked draft opinion from the Supreme Court that would overturn Roe v Wade and give individual states the right to make their own laws on abortion.
